This is no joke. There will be 75 mph gusts of dry, hot air up in the Sierra foothills for like an 18-36 hr period with with humidity in the 4-20% range. In some parts of CA, it’s statistically a 1 in 10 year wind event. Even SF will have 35 mph wind gusts by the afternoon Th.
